7 Days of the Week Everybody knows that there are 7 "days of the week" But do you know that there are only 5 "weekdays"? And of course the "weekend" has 2 days The days of the week come from the Names of mythical figures, so the first letter of each day must be a CAPITAL letter Days of the Week: Monday = associated with the Moon Tuesday = from the god Tiw, associated with Mars Wednesday
